How does this rum taste?
RumX members praise this Clarendon for its approachable, fruity profile: ripe banana and tropical fruit layered with vanilla and gentle oak. At 48.4%, it drinks smoothly and is often enjoyed neat or on the rocks. Reviewers highlight good price-to-quality and a subtle, low-ester style, though some note a lighter body and occasional alcohol bite. With 112 community reviews, it's a popular, easy-sipping choice.

I bought a few of these bottles and I think that the price to quality is very good.The nose is fruity and woody with vanilla and a hint of grass.The palate is warm, lightly dry and sweet with wood and fruits trailed by vanilla and earthy notes.The finish is medium long and warm/lightly dry with wood and fruits.A very good buy thinking about the price tag.
The nose has an unpleasant pungent alcoholic, chemical note that if you are not careful also appears on the palate. The taste is fermented banana and very sweet pineapple.
Typical Jamaican on the nose. Tropical fruits such as pineapple and papaya lightly fermented with esters. Plus vanilla and herbs. Not very complex. Could do with a little more depth. Otherwise a nice rum and ok for the price.
In the nose a lot of fermented papaya and unfortunately also some unpleasant alcohol!The palate and finish is unspectacular and balanced!A good entry-level rum
